Nintendo Continues Legacy with New Features for the Nintendo 64 Classics App on Switch 2
Nintendo has officially announced a slate of significant enhancements for the Nintendo 64 Classics app, soon to be launched on the next-generation Nintendo Switch 2 system.
This update reaffirms Nintendo's ongoing commitment to preserving its classic library while enhancing player experience on modern hardware.
Following the runaway success of the Nintendo Switch—which has surpassed 125 million units sold globally as of March 2024—Nintendo is moving forward with the Nintendo Switch 2, a highly anticipated successor expected to further expand the company’s innovative approach to hybrid gaming.
The Nintendo 64 Classics app has been a popular highlight on the Nintendo Switch Online + Expansion Pack since its debut in October 2021, granting players access to a curated selection of influential titles from the 1996 console era.
According to a recent announcement, the Nintendo 64 Classics app is slated to receive a trio of notable features on Nintendo Switch 2.
First, players will be able to activate a new CRT filter, designed to authentically reproduce the nostalgic look and feel of classic cathode ray tube displays.
This visual option aims to immerse modern gamers in the signature ambiance of retro hardware, a move enthusiastically welcomed by fans of gaming history.
Secondly, Nintendo is introducing customizable button remapping within each Nintendo 64 game on the app.
This feature gives players the freedom to personalize control layouts, accommodating individual playstyles and enhancing accessibility across a diverse user base.
Such control flexibility follows industry trends toward inclusivity and usability, especially for veteran players revisiting titles with different controller ergonomics.
Finally, the often-requested rewind feature will be incorporated into the Nintendo 64 Classics app for Switch 2.
This handy functionality allows players to instantly backtrack through recent gameplay, supporting both casual experimentation and more nuanced approach to challenging segments—a feature already appreciated in other Nintendo emulation applications.
While Nintendo has detailed these improvements for the upcoming system, the company has not yet confirmed whether the CRT filter, button remapping, and rewind features will be made available to users on the original Nintendo Switch platform.
Official statements indicate that further information regarding cross-platform availability is forthcoming.
